Yes, in many cases, the internal revenue service takes into consideration forgiven financial obligation as gross income. When a lending institution forgives $600 or more, they are called for to send you Kind 1099-C.

Debt mercy or negotiation often hurts your credit history. Anytime you resolve a financial debt for much less than you owe, it might show up as "cleared up" on your credit report and influence your credit rating for seven years from the date of settlement. Your credit report can also drop substantially in the months bring about the forgiveness if you fall back on repayments.

Tax financial obligation concession programs Tax obligation debt happens when the quantity of taxes you owe exceeds what you have paid. This situation frequently arises from underreporting revenue, not submitting returns on time, or inconsistencies located during an internal revenue service audit. The repercussions of gathering tax debt are serious and can include tax obligation liens, which offer the IRS a lawful case to your residential or commercial property as protection for the debt.

Wages and Financial institution Accounts IRS can impose (seize) earnings and bank accounts to please the financial debt. Residential or commercial property Seizure In severe situations, the IRS can take and offer property to cover the financial debt.

Social Preconception Dealing with lawful action from the Internal revenue service can bring social preconception. Employment Opportunities An inadequate credit score due to exhaust financial obligation can restrict work possibilities. Government Benefits Tax financial obligation might influence eligibility for government advantages, such as Social Safety and Medicaid.

The application process for an Offer in Concession involves numerous detailed actions. First, you should finish and send IRS Kind 656, the Offer in Concession application, and Type 433-A (OIC), a collection info statement for people. These forms require detailed financial details, including details regarding your earnings, financial obligations, costs, and assets.

Back tax obligations, which are unpaid taxes from previous years, can substantially enhance your overall IRS financial debt if not addressed without delay. This financial obligation can build up interest and late payment fines, making the initial amount owed much bigger over time. Failing to repay tax obligations can lead to the internal revenue service taking enforcement actions, such as releasing a tax obligation lien or levy versus your building.

It is necessary to resolve back tax obligations immediately, either by paying the full amount owed or by arranging a settlement strategy with the IRS. By taking aggressive actions, you can prevent the buildup of added rate of interest and fines, and prevent a lot more aggressive collection activities by the internal revenue service.
